What is Quantum Computing?
Quantum computing leverages the principles of quantum mechanics to perform complex calculations at unprecedented speeds. Unlike classical computers that use bits to represent information as 0s and 1s, quantum computers utilize qubits, which can exist in multiple states simultaneously. This allows for massive parallel processing, enabling tasks such as cryptography, drug discovery, and complex data analysis to be completed much faster and more efficiently.
The Impact of Quantum Computing on Research and Industry
Research institutions and industries are actively exploring quantum computing’s practical applications. For instance, the pharmaceutical industry benefits from accurate molecular simulations, accelerating drug development. Financial sectors are exploring quantum algorithms to optimize portfolios and manage risk more effectively. Moreover, cybersecurity is on the brink of a revolution, with quantum encryption promising unprecedented levels of security, as highlighted by NIST’s recent advancements in quantum-resistant cryptography.
Getting Started with Quantum Computing
While quantum computing remains a complex and emerging technology, many organizations and individuals are gaining access through cloud-based platforms like IBM Quantum and Google Quantum AI. These platforms provide tools and resources to experiment with quantum algorithms and develop practical applications. For those interested in delving deeper, online courses and tutorials are regularly updated to incorporate the latest research and breakthroughs in the field.

Frequently Asked Questions (FAQs)
1. What is the main advantage of quantum computing over classical computing?
Quantum computers can process a vast number of possibilities simultaneously thanks to qubits, making them exponentially faster for certain complex tasks such as cryptography and molecular modeling.
2. Is quantum computing safe for everyday use now?
Most quantum computing applications are still in the research and development phase. While some cloud services offer access to quantum processors, widespread practical applications and security considerations are still under development.
